Abstract

Method of increasing the volumetric density of hydrothermally prepared hydrated calcium silicates, characterized by making an initial contact of lime and silicon reagents, at a temperature of at least 212ºF (100ºC), by adding an aqueous suspension of lime, the reactants comprising water and said suspension of reactive siliceous material and lime being provided to form a CaO/SiO2 molar ratio of 0.1 to 2.0 and a reaction medium having a water-by-solids content of 8 at approximately 50 parts by weight of water per part of solids, and maintaining the aqueous suspensions of the siliceous and lime reagents at a temperature of at least 212ºF (100ºC) during a reaction period of at least 20 minutes, to effect a substantial reaction between the reactive components to form a hydrated calcium silicate.
